Initial Operative/Supervisor (5 Days)
NRSWA Training courses are designed for Supervisors and Operatives who are required to carry out their duties to the standards prescribed by City & Guilds in-line with the New Roads and Street Works Act (NRSWA), current legislation, and applicable Approved Codes of Practice (ACOP’s).
A NRSWA Streetworks Operative is anyone who carries out the manual excavation and reinstatement of footpaths and highways.
NRSWA Operator Units of competence within the New Roads and Street Works Act are:
- Unit 1 (LA) – Location and avoidance of underground apparatus.
- Unit 2 (O1) – Signing, lighting and guarding.
- Unit 3 (O2) – Excavation in the highway.
- Unit 4 (O3) – Reinstatement and compaction of backfill materials.
- Unit 5 (O4) – Reinstatement of sub-base and road base in non-bituminous materials.
- Unit 6 (O5) – Reinstatement in cold-lay bituminous materials.
- Unit 7 (O6) – Reinstatement in hot-lay bituminous materials.
- Unit 8 (O7) – Reinstatement of concrete slabs.
- Unit 9 (O8) – Reinstatement of modular surfaces and concrete footways.
NRSWA Supervisor Units of competence within the New Roads and Street Works Act are:
- Unit 1 (LA) – Location and avoidance of underground apparatus.
- Unit 10 (S1) – Monitoring signing, lighting and guarding.
- Unit 11 (S2) – Monitoring excavation in the highway.
- Unit 12 (S3) – Monitoring reinstatement and compaction of backfill materials.
- Unit 13 (S4) – Monitoring reinstatement of sub-base and road base in non-bituminous materials.
- Unit 14 (S5) – Monitoring reinstatement in bituminous materials.
- Unit 15 (S6) – Monitoring reinstatement of concrete slabs.
- Unit 16 (S7) – Monitoring reinstatement of modular surfaces and concrete footways.
